مشاهده نسخه کامل
: طراحي يک سايت دايناميک
sin2x=2sinxcosx
27-05-2009, 17:22
سلام . مي خواستم بدونم براي شروع طراحي يک وب سايت فوق مدرن و امروزي از چه زبان هايي بايد استفاده کرد ؟
توضيحاتي در مورد PHP و AJAX و ASP و ASP.Net و ASP.Net 3.5 و XML اگه لطف کنين ممنون ميشم . :20:
منظورم از توضيحات يعني موارد استفاده شون . در مورد ASP ها هم فرق بين اون 3 تا که گفتم .
اگه تکراريه ببخشيد . مي خواستم به يه جمع بندي برسم .
sin2x=2sinxcosx
31-05-2009, 23:12
نمي دونم سوالم مبتدي بود کسي جواب نداد و يا يه چيز ديگه ....
لطفا راهنمايي کنين . ممنون ميشم ...
سلام
به ترتیب ...
PHP یک زبان برنامه نویسی سمت سرور است که اجازه تولید صفحات پویا را به شما میدهد.
Ajax یک فن آوری برای ارتباط سریعتر صفحات در کلاینت با سرور است، بدون آنکه کل صفحه submit شود.
Ajax زا میتوان با زبانهای برنامه نویسی سمت کلاینت مثل javascript و vbscript پیاده سازی کرد و در سمت سرور به صفحات asp و php و asp.net و cgi و... وصل شد.
ajax میتوانید به ظاهر باعث افزایش سرعت کارکرد سایت برای کاربران شود.
ASP یک زبان برنامه نویسی سمت سرور است که اجازه تولید صفحات پویا را به شما میدهد.
ASP.Net یک زبان برنامه نویسی سمت سرور است که اجازه تولید صفحات پویا را به شما میدهد.
در این پلتفرم میتوانید تحت زبانهای دات نتی کدنویسی کنید و البته خیلی راحت تر از بقیه زبانهای دات نتی میتوانید با VB.Net و C#.Net کد نویسی کنید.
XML یک استاندارد ذخیره و انتقال اطلاعات با فرمتی خاص است.
مثلاً برای متوجه شدن به فرمت bmp و یا mp3 و... فکر کنید(!!!)
این استاندارد و فرمت اجازه میدهد اطلاعات شما مستقل از زبان برنامه نویسی و محل استفاده و... و حتی بتوان از ان به عنوان رابطی برای زبانهای مختلف جهت انتقال اطلاعات استفاده کرد.
=====
در مورد ASP ها هم فرق بين اون 3 تا که گفتم
ASP کلاسیک فرق بسیار زیادی با ASP.Net دارد.
asp کلاسیک بسیار شبیه ریتم برنامه نویسی در php است.
asp.net یک مجموعه ابزار و کامپونت و سکوی خاص بر اساس محیط توسعه نرم افزار جدید مایکروسافت Framework است.
asp.net امکانات بیشتر و راحت تری را برای برنامه نویسی نسبت به asp کلاسیک در اختیار شما قرار میدهد ولی معمولاً سرورهای گران قیمت تری هم دارد.
فرق نسخه های مختلف asp.net هم مثل فرق نسخه های مختلف در سایر محصولات است !!!
فرق phptoshop6 با photoshop9 !!!
asp.net3.5 در حال حاضر آخرین نسخه رسمی و کامل است که امکانات و کامپونتها و ابزار بیشتری نسبت به asp.net1,2 دارد.
(البته نسخه نهایی 4 هم به زودی عرضه خواهد شد.)
برای کدنویسی و ساخت پروژه تحت asp.net2 یا 3.5 ضمن اینکه میتوان از یک Notepad هم استفاده کرد ولی ابزار برنامه اصلی و مطلوب Microsoft Visual Studio 2008 است.
=====
موفق باشید.
sin2x=2sinxcosx
07-06-2009, 21:09
خيلي ممنون از توضيحاتتون استفاده کرديم . ولي دقيقا راهنمايي نکردين که با استفاده از کدوم ميشه يه سايت مدرن نوشت .
فقط PHP کافيه ؟
خيلي ممنون از توضيحاتتون استفاده کرديم . ولي دقيقا راهنمايي نکردين که با استفاده از کدوم ميشه يه سايت مدرن نوشت .
فقط PHP کافيه ؟
برای برنامه نویسی یک سایت کامل و پیشرفته شما باید هم برنامه نویسی server side مثل php یا asp رو بلد باشی و هم برنامه نویسی client side مثل html css javascript و...(البته فقط js زبون محسوب میشه)
همیشه یه اصل کلی در برنامه نویسی تحت وب وجود داره!
HTML -> پردازش با PHP یا ASP یا... -> HTML
ورودی و خروجیتون در اکثر موارد کد HTML هست.
و به این نکته توجه کنید که IO در وب با IO در زبان های برنامه نویسی تحت سیستم(کنسول) تفاوت بسیار دارد.
تنها درک این تفاوت خیلی به شما کمک میکنه
موفق باشید
vBulletin , Copyright ©2000-2025, Jelsoft Enterprises Ltd.